Jesus, in his revelation for the 21st Century, A Course in Miracles, says it this way:

"Now you need but remember YOU NEED DO NOTHING. It would be FAR more profitable now merely to concentrate on this, than to consider what you SHOULD do.

"When peace comes at last to those who wrestle with temptation, and fight against giving in to sin; when the light comes at last into the mind given to contemplation, or when the goal is finally achieved by anyone, it ALWAYS comes with just ONE happy realization, – 'I need do nothing.' Here is the ultimate release that everyone will one day find in his own way, at his own time. We do not need this time.

"You are not making use of the course if you insist on using means that have served others well, neglecting what was made for YOU. Save time for me by only this one preparation, and practice doing NOTHING ELSE. 'I need do nothing' is a statement of allegiance, a truly undivided loyalty. Believe it for just one instant, and you will accomplish more than is given to a century of contemplation, or of struggle against temptation." (ACIM: Text ... unedited version)

Since doing something with the mind is an ego device used to try to compress and shrink infinite intelligence (and therefore perfect solutions) down into insignificant and ludicrous human attempts at solution, it follows that to do nothing with one's mind, to attempt to solve nothing or fix nothing, to simply allow the mind to remain disengaged is to allow the experience of enormous Divine Light ... which solves everything.

Listen to Jesus in ACIM attempting to break your habit of doing with the mind: "These thoughts do not mean anything." (Lesson 4) "My thoughts do not mean anything." (Lesson 10) "My thoughts are showing me a meaningless world." (Lesson 11) "I will step back and let Him lead the way." (Lesson 155) "Peace to my mind. Let all my thoughts be still." (Lesson 221) Besides these, how many more ACIM lessons from Jesus are giving us basically the same message:
